Water Quality Challenges in Ionia, MO 65335

Residents of Ionia, Missouri, often face unique water quality challenges due to the local geology and agricultural activities. Common issues include hard water, sediment buildup, and occasional contamination from surface runoff. These problems can affect daily life by causing scale buildup in pipes, reducing the efficiency of appliances, and impacting the taste and safety of drinking water.

Causes of Waste Water Issues and Their Impact

  • Hard Water and Mineral Buildup: High mineral content in local groundwater leads to frequent regeneration cycles, increasing waste water output.
  • System Malfunctions: Faulty or clogged waste water units can cause improper discharge, leading to water backup or leakage.
  • Environmental Concerns: Inefficient waste water management can result in environmental damage, affecting local waterways.

Solutions Through Proper Water Treatment

Implementing effective water treatment strategies addresses these challenges by:

  • Water Softening: Reducing hardness minimizes regeneration frequency and waste water volume.
  • Regular Maintenance: Ensuring the Autotrol Waste Water Unit Model 611-203 operates correctly prevents malfunctions and environmental risks.
  • Advanced Filtration: Removing sediments and contaminants improves overall water quality and system longevity.
